Judging Elijah


This is a companion book to the Reign Of Blood series and can be read anytime after Disarming. It is divergent to the parent series in many ways and only deals with the Reign Of Blood world and the character Elijah.


Miel is tasked by the Archangel Rashnu to find extenuating circumstances in order to redeem souls who have committed grievous sins. They must feel remorse and repent. They must have tried to do good to make up for their transgressions. It seems like an almost lost cause trying to find a redeemable soul after the effect of the zombie vampire plague have taken over the world. Will she be able to find even one person worth saving in this world gone mad? Or will she be forced to report a failure of epic proportions? How could this have happened? Will the world ever be safe again?


***This series is suitable for mature young adult through adult readers who enjoy faith laced stories somewhat Christian in nature that show other facets of beloved characters from their favorite authors :)
